2017-04-26 82 views
0

我想連接到現有的mysql數據庫的環回我已安裝,即使我的數據庫信息在datasources.json中正確配置,我收到以下錯誤。環回Mysql連接問題

「錯誤」:{ 「的StatusCode」:401, 「名稱」: 「錯誤」, 「消息」: 「需要授權」, 「代碼」: 「AUTHORIZATION_REQUIRED」, 「堆」:「錯誤:需要授權\ n在/ home/gil/loopback/loopback-getting-started/node_modules /home/gil/loopback/loopback-getting-started/node_modules/loopback/lib/application.js:399:21\n /loopback/lib/model.js:349:7\n at /home/gil/loopback/loopback-getting-started/node_modules/loopback/common/models/acl.js:472:23\n at/home/gil /loopback/loopback-getting-started/node_modules/async/dist/async.js:3824:9\n at /home/gil/loopback/loopback-getting-started/node_modules/async/dist/async.js:460: iteratorCallback(/ home/gil/loopback/loopback-getting-started/node_modules/async/dist/async.js:1034:13)\ n在/ home/gil/loopback/loopback-getting /home/gil/loopback/loopback-getting-started/node_modules/async/dist/async.js:944:16\n -started/node_modules/async/dist/async.js:3821:13 \ n在應用(/home/gil/loopback/loopback-getting-started/node_modules/async/dist/async.js:21:25)\n at /home/gil/loopback/loopback-getting-started/node_modules/async/dist/async.js:56:12\n在/ home/gil/loopback/loopback-getting-started/node_modules/loopback/common/models /acl.js:454:17\n at /combinedTickCallback(internal/process/next_tick)/home/gil/loopback/loopback-getting-started/node_modules/loopback/common/models/role.js:273:21\n。 js:73:7)\ n at process._tickDomainCallback(internal/process/next_tick.js:128:9)「 }

任何人都可以指向正確的方向嗎?

+0

看起來像密碼和/或配置問題。 – tadman

+0

那麼我使用的相同用戶名和密碼,當我使用php連接時工作。配置問題非常廣泛,你可以更具體嗎? –

回答

1

這與MySQL無關,似乎您在端點上的ACL有問題。確保您的端點具有正確的ACL,您嘗試訪問的模型應該有一個帶有ACL條目的json文件。如果你想讓它讓每個人都清除它。

+0

美女!謝謝你,先生。 –